PV Sindhu Goes Down In Quarters, India's Campaign Ends At Denmark Open

Indian star PV Sindhu bowed out with a quarterfinal loss to Paris Olympics bronze-winner Gregoria Tunjung as the country's campaign came to an end in the Denmark Open badminton tournament on Friday. The 29-year-old Sindhu went down 13-21, 21-16, 9-21 in a nearly hour-long clash. The world number 8 from Indonesia, who had won just two matches from their 12 past encounters, was at her dominant best despite Sindhu managing to claim the second game. Top-seed An Se Young of South Korea will be the fifth-seeded Tunjung's semifinal opponent. Tunjung displayed command on the proceedings and reeled of eight points in a row to take the first game rather easily.

India Badminton Doubles Stars Satwiksairaj Rankireddy And Chirag Shetty Break Silence On Paris Olympics Early Exit

Indian shuttler Chirag Shetty, one-half of the popular men's doubles duo with Satwiksairaj Rankireddy -- popularly known as 'Sat-Chi' -- opened up on the disappointing Paris Olympics 2024 exit in the quarterfinals and revealed the duo's comeback plans to the court. Despite starting the knockout stage on a dominating note, Satwik and Chirag's hopes of returning to India with an Olympic medal were eventually crushed. With a 21-13, 14-21, 16-21 loss, Satwik and Chirag bowed out of the Paris Olympics back in August.

Montreal's Diallo through to 1st ATP semifinal with upset of Tabilo at Kazakhstan event

Montreal's Gabriel Diallo advanced to his first career ATP Tour semifinal with a 3-6, 6-3, 6-4, upset of Chile's Alejandro Tabilo on Friday at the Almaty Open tennis tournament in Kazakhstan.
